Key Features of eScan Antivirus
eScan Antivirus comes with a suite of features, each tailored to address specific security needs. Here are some notable capabilities:
- Real-time Scanning: Continuously monitors your system for suspicious activity, providing immediate protection against emerging threats.
- Advanced Heuristics: Identifies new and unknown malware variants by analyzing their behavior.
- Firewall Protection: Controls network traffic, preventing unauthorized access to your system.
- Anti-Ransomware: Detects and blocks ransomware attacks, protecting your data from encryption.

How to Optimize Your eScan Antivirus Configuration
Ensuring optimal protection requires careful configuration. Here are some tips for optimizing your eScan Antivirus setup:
- Keep Software Updated: Regularly update eScan to ensure you have the latest virus definitions and security patches.
- Schedule Regular Scans: Perform full system scans periodically to detect and remove hidden threats.
- Configure Firewall Settings: Customize firewall rules to control network access and prevent unauthorized connections.
- Enable Real-time Protection: Ensure real-time scanning is enabled to continuously monitor your system for suspicious activity.
